India’s Major Breakthrough: What Happened And How?

The Hypersonic Technology Demonstrator Vehicle (HSTDV) indigenously developed in India took off at 11:03 a.m. from the Dr. Abdul Kalam launch complex at Wheeler Island off the coast of Odisha on 7 September 2020. As the officials at DRDO say, the hypersonic cruise vehicle was launched using a proven, solid rocket motor, which took the hypersonic cruise vehicle to the altitude of 30km where the aerodynamic heat shields separated at supersonic speed. 

Later, the cruise vehicle separated from the launch vehicle and the combustion occurred as planned. The hypersonic combustion sustained and the cruise vehicle continued on its desirable path at a velocity of 6 times the speed of sound, which is nearly 2 km/s for more than 20 seconds.

What is the Scramjet Engine?

The Scramjet Engine is an improvement over the Ramjet Engine as the former operates efficiently at hypersonic speeds and allows supersonic combustion. This is in contrast, to the Ramjet Engine which operates well at supersonic speeds but it’s efficiency drops at hypersonic speeds.

Comments From Key Personalities 

As the news about the success of HSTDV came and made rounds into the market on Tuesday, a day later than the actual launch, key personalities from across the country also shared their views and welcomed the news.

G. Satheesh Reddy, DRDO chairman said in an interview that this is a major technical breakthrough in the country. He also elaborated that the test will pave the way for the development of more critical technologies, materials and hypersonic vehicles. Lastly, he commented happily that this research had put India in a selected club of nations to demonstrate this technology.

India’s Defense Minister, Rajnath Singh took to Twitter to express his views. He said, “ With this success, all critical technologies are now established to progress to the next phase.”
